WORLD VISION ZAMBIA DONATES INFECTION PREVENTION AND CONTROL AND MEDICAL SUPPLIES TO MINISTRY OF HEALTH IN FIGHT AGAINST CHOLERA
World Vision Zambia has donated infection prevention and control and other medical supplies valued at ZMW4,857,425 to the Ministry of Health to supplement the government's efforts in combating the ongoing cholera outbreak that has affected all ten provinces of Zambia. The country has been grappling with cholera since October 2023, affecting over 18,000 Zambians.

Bicycle Fundraiser Launched under World Vision Zambia's Strong Girls Strong Zambia Campaign
World Vision Zambia, in partnership with World Bicycle Relief Zambia has launched a fundraiser to purchase 2,000 bicycles for vulnerable girls to shorten their commute time to school. This is under the ‘Strong Girls Strong Zambia’ Campaign, which provides practical and sustainable solutions through the education support of 15,000 vulnerable girls in different parts of Zambia.

World Vision Zambia launches Children's Code Act #12 of 2022 in Mwinilunga district to create awareness among stakeholders
World Vision Zambia, through the Lunga/Mudanyama cluster office, recently organized the district launch of the Children's Code Act #12 of 2022 roll-out to raise awareness about the Code Act, which is a comprehensive legal framework that protects children from abuse, exploitation, neglect and violence in Zambia.
